Media Storage and Transmission Mechanisms


Telegram makes use of a hybrid structure for Telegram photo sharing media sharing, storing photographs on cloud servers while leveraging end-to-end encryption selectively. When customers send images via common chats or teams, photographs are uploaded to Telegram's distributed cloud infrastructure, enabling quick access and synchronization throughout units. This cloud-based method addresses widespread mobility and accessibility challenges, eliminating the necessity for device-dependent transfers.


However, when photographs are shared via Secret Chats, Telegram applies robust end-to-end encryption (E2EE), safeguarding content from server-side visibility. This dual mechanism grants users the freedom to choose between speedy cloud entry and maximum privacy relying on their needs.



File Compression and Quality Preservation Options


Telegram photo sharing stands out by offering each automatic compression and the option to ship uncompressed pictures. By default, Telegram compresses photographs to optimize bandwidth and loading velocity, telegram photo sharing resolving the challenge of gradual uploads and extreme information consumption prevalent in other apps. Yet, the flexibility to share photographs as "files" preserves the original decision and metadata, crucial for professionals and enthusiasts requiring picture fidelity.


This method solves the dilemma between convenience and quality that always frustrates users, allowing personalised choices tailor-made to each sharing context.

End-to-End Encryption vs. Cloud Storage Security


Telegram uniquely balances usability with encrypted communication. For regular picture sharing in teams or channels, images reside encrypted at rest on servers but aren't end-to-end encrypted, that means Telegram’s infrastructure technically holds entry keys. While this permits synchronization throughout multiple units, customers needing maximum secrecy can resort to Secret Chats.


Secret Chats make the most of MTProto protocol to use end-to-end encryption, making certain that solely sender and recipient possess the decryption keys, rendering intercepted information ineffective. This functionality immediately addresses user fears over surveillance, unauthorized reshares, and knowledge breaches prevalent in weaker messaging platforms.



Self-Destructing Photos and Ephemeral Sharing


To additional empower person control over shared photographs, Telegram offers the option to send self-destructing photos in Secret Chats. These photos disappear automatically after viewing or after a set timer, nullifying the chance of everlasting information retention or unintended saving—a major concern in visual knowledge sharing.


This function aligns with privacy-focused behavioral psychology, reducing anxiety about everlasting digital footprints and mitigating dangers associated with screenshotting or forwards.



Preventing Unauthorized Content Redistribution


Telegram additionally deploys protecting measures like disabling forwarding on delicate pictures sent in Secret Chats. Combined with strong encryption, this performance limits unauthorized dissemination of private pictures. While no digital methodology entirely prevents capture via exterior means (e.g., digicam photos), these controls elevate the baseline security significantly beyond competing apps.

Speed, File Size Limits, and Quality Trade-offs


Telegram permits sharing information up to 2GB, far exceeding most opponents, benefiting those who share high-resolution professional imagery or movies frequently. The option to send uncompressed files solves the widespread concern of quality degradation common in apps that apply aggressive compression with out person management.


The platform’s pace in uploading and downloading, aided by its international CDN, often outperforms slower competitors constrained by less optimized infrastructure or stricter payload policies.

To harness these benefits successfully:



  • Configure Secret Chats when sharing delicate pictures to enforce end-to-end encryption and management forwarding.

  • Use the "send as file" option to preserve original photograph quality when constancy matters.

  • Create albums to share a number of photographs cohesively and liberate conversations from media muddle.

  • Leverage Telegram’s cross-device synchronization to take care of seamless entry to photographs across all your units.

  • Explore bot integrations for automating photo management tasks in teams and channels.

  • Apply ephemeral self-destruct timers on private visuals to minimize data retention risks.
